Sheynnis Palacios from Nicaragua takes the Miss Universe Title

Sheynnis Palacios, 23, a communicologist from Nicaragua, was crowned Miss Universe, in the 72nd edition of the pageant held in El Salvador. The Nicaraguan beauty stood out among 84 contestants, capturing the judges’ attention with her intelligence, grace, and commitment to advocating for mental health awareness.

Palacios shared her personal experiences with anxiety and expressed her desire to use her platform as Miss Universe to promote mental health initiatives and help others who suffer from similar challenges. Her heartfelt goal resonated with the judges and the audience, contributing to her win.

During the pageant, Palacios was asked which woman’s shoes she would like to spend a year in. Her thoughtful response, choosing Mary Wollstonecraft, the renowned 18th-century English writer and philosopher, showcased her depth of knowledge and her admiration for a trailblazing advocate for women’s rights and feminism.

The first runner-up, Miss Thailand Anntonia Porsild, and the second runner-up, Miss Australia Moraya Wilson, also impressed the judges with their poise, confidence, and dedication to their respective causes. The competition was fierce, with each contestant showcasing her unique talents and contributions to society.

Palacios made history as the first Nicaraguan to win the Miss Universe crown, marking a significant moment for her home country and inspiring young women across the region.
